If it says Extract then it is not the kind of flavoring used for eliquid.

You need professional concentrated flavorings by companies like Lorann, Flavourart, Perfumer's Apprentice or Capella's drops, Seedmans Tobacco flavorings, Faeries Finest has some that are acceptable. And then WITHIN those brands, not all flavors are acceptable. Some are in oil - difficult to use (Lorann's Oils are not all oils but a few are, and a few from other companies, typically citrus and nut flavorings as well as some spices). And some have flavoring ingredients that are unsafe to vape like diacetyl. So you just can't blindly use pro flavorings either.

Go to the DIY section of ECF and read the guide and any linked lists which detail which flavors are safe and unsafe in each brand. The Perfumer's Apprentice site also notes for each flavoring, which are for food applications only (not vaping), which are not water soluble, etc.

And OneStopDIYShop is a good place to start looking for flavorings - none of the ones they carry have diacetyl. Then there are many additional flavors (safe and unsafe) of those brands and others sold elsewhere and many of those places are mentioned in the guide.
